Finnish EVSE producer Kempower launched its latest quick charging options on the latest Autopromotec present in Bologna, Italy. On show and accessible for buyer testing had been the Kempower S- and C-Sequence fast-charging system and the Kempower T-Sequence movable DC quick charger.
Kempower’s quick chargers are modular and scalable to deal with many various buyer wants. Charging hubs can simply be scaled up, and extra charging energy added, as demand grows.
The Kempower product portfolio contains:
- S-Sequence charging satellites, which allow simultaneous and frequent quick charging for a number of EVs
- C-Sequence charging energy unit, a modular and scalable energy unit offering quick charging capability
- T-Sequence movable DC chargers, that are weatherproof and appropriate for outside and indoor use
- C-Station, a mixed charging energy unit and charging satellite tv for pc submit in a single unit
Kempower’s ChargEye is a cloud-based charging administration system for cost level operators and fleets. It permits community operators to observe, handle, and diagnose the day-to-day operations of each chargers and automobiles. The software program could be immediately built-in into different IT techniques to offer seamless operations and reporting.
